Serving 534 students in grades 5-8, Centralia Junior High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Illinois for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 11% (which was lower than the Illinois state average of 32%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 21% (which was lower than the Illinois state average of 37%).
The student-teacher ratio of 13:1 was equal to the Illinois state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ment was 30% of the student body (majority Black), which was lower than the Illinois state average of 55% (majority Hispanic).
